Overview

Professionally trained through the Australian Institute of Family, Counselling and Stirling (Divinity) University. She applies the integrated client-centred Act and Commitment Therapy, DBT, CBT and Narrative Therapy. Alison Van Corler resides in Swan Western Australia. She is qualified and professionally trained and holds a registration with the Australian Counselling Association. As well as Community Service qualification. With experience in schools, prisons, disability, mental health, and child protection services. She is passionate about being with and empowering individuals, families, young people and the elderly. She is married, a mother of 2 has been a foster mother, support worker, chaplain, program coordinator, and coach. Having a husband who works away, she understands the impact of separation. She has lived recovery experience with mental health and trauma. Alison also has a creative side and offers a holistic, person-centred approach to finding solutions to the best life possible.
